Local NMU Students Receive Degrees

Three Lordsburg students from New Mexico State University Las Cruces earned degrees in the spring ending June 1 Arturo Gandara Myron Weckworth and Gary Whitmore received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ering Education and Science respectively. Commencement at Memorial Stadium featured Robert O Anderson chair Atlantic Richfield Co as speaker and honorary degrees for Peter Hurd and Erle Stanley Gardner. Class of 1968 included graduates from 27 foreign countries 44 states and all New Mexico.

Scholarships Awarded To 10 LHS Graduates

At Lordsburg High School commencement 74 graduates received diplomas. Debra Kirby won a 150 from Ancient Free and Accepted Masons and a 100 from Knights of Pythias. Andrew Gonzales Barbara Hoggett Manuel Montoya won 150 each from LULAC. Carlos Marin earned 100 Lions Club and 100 Future Teachers of America. Martha Valdez received 100 from PTA and aid from NM State University Teacher Co op. Lou Ann Morgan 50 from Delta Kappa Gamma. Epifania Madrid Future Nurses. Mia Morgan and Douglas Bowers also received NM US and Western New Mexico University scholarships respectively.

Lordsburg Summer School Opens June 10

Principal R. V. Traylor announces Lordsburg Elementary summer sessions starting June 10. Remedial math English and reading for students needing help with emphasis on reading. program includes non English speaking beginners. Seven teachers from Lordsburg staff run June 10 to July 26, funded by ESEA Title I with no charge.

Mayor Cuts Off Sheriff's Radio Transmitter

Hidalgo County Sheriff’s Office reports Mayor Alan Koff ordered removal of the city sheriff radio link. State police will provide a transmitter to restore emergency communications, with installations expected next week as patrol cars handle calls and a Silver City relay via the intercity network in the interim.
